Jim McGuirt has been performing the oldies for 50 years. In 1959 he formed The Satellites, Florida’s premier oldies band. The Satellites received national Billboard attention in 1960 with their 45RPM recording “Moody”. In the later years the band performed all over Florida opening and backing many of the national oldies acts including: The Drifters, The Coasters, The Diamonds, The Tokens, Frankie Ford, Ray Peterson, Bobby Lewis, Little Anthony & The Imperials, The Platters and more. Jim performed in Las Vegas for six months during 2003.

Donnie Seay performed with the top Billboard group, Joe Bennett & The Sparkletones and recorded the top ABC Paramount hit “Black Slacks” in 1957 which peaked at #17 on the top 100 Billboard chart. The band continued their Billboard success with the Paris Records hit “Boys Do Cry” in 1959. They performed on The Nat King Cole Show, American Bandstand, and The Ed Sullivan Show. "Black Slacks" remained on the charts for over four months. Donnie has performed with most of the national oldies acts with The Sparkletones. Donnie also specializes in the country music you grew up with.
